Summary
beautifully presented upper floor loft style apartment in the Jewellery Quarter close to the famous Bullring shopping centre. A superb one bedroom, one bathroom apartment situated on the upper floor offering nest control, a stylish bathroom and open plan living/kitchen.
Description
Beaufort House is a stunning conversion of a City Centre building in the Jewellery Quarter and Business district. With a 'New York' loft style feel, the apartments are contemporary by design and are matched with trendy communal areas and a grand entrance. Superb 1 bed, 1 bathroom luxury upper floor apartment in a stunning conversion differing character features. Unlike any other apartment scheme in the city Beaufort House offers unique features with Parquet effect flooring, work tops over a quality designed kitchen with an industrial feel. Lounges have a feature wall with light strip and benefits from fibre to wall plate and Nest heating system.
